Ninghai’s flashing LED improves guard rail visibility for drivers
Increased road safety is claimed for a novel system from 7694 Ninghai Qinghua Electrical designed to improve the conspicuity of guard rails. This solar powered lighting system can be mounted on top of the barrier and features reliable LED technology, using flashing to ensure drivers can see the barriers clearly from a distance or in poor weather conditions with heavy rain or fog.

This helps reduce the risk of crashes, particularly on stretches of road with multiple curves. The solar powered guard rail LED lighting units are said to be easy to install and cost effective to utilise, with a long working life, durable construction and high reliability.
